It pays to go through your scrap bins. I found a ton of lace that Marianne had on a PAO RAK table, an 8 x 8 patriotic kit that included gold letters and tons of embellishments (now to find photos for it), an unopened package of EZMount stamp storage panels, a sheer blouse that was too large for me that I was going to cut up and make flowers - which fits me now, I'm sorry to say, 3 art journals that I had started and put aside, ephemera that I could have been using had I known where it was, 2 baskets from my IKEA shelving that are now EMPTY, at least 10 of the super large zip lock bags, and some beautiful large patterned paper scraps.

I was ruthless and if the paper wasn't large enough to at least matte a photo it went. With the patterned pieces I used the "do I love it, will I use it" selection process. As a result, I have one Iris drawer (13 x 13 x 3) of neatly cut solids and 1/2 drawer of patterned paper and 6 x 6 pads (that are still here on sufferance, but may also make the trash cut). I realized as I was going through those pieces of paper that it was the history of my scrapping life. Some of it made me smile, some of it made me say "What in the world were you thinking." There was even some old CM gingham paper that I'd been searching for and couldn't find, and some old CM triangles. Anyone remember those things??

I hope this inspires someone else to use it or lose it! It's a great feeling.
